The baby is coming. There's no way to call for help. And there's no way out.

With a few weeks to go until their first baby is due, Jamie and Victoria head off for a weekend break in a small countryside guesthouse.

The next morning, Jamie and Victoria awake to find the guesthouse has been emptied. Both their mobile phones and their car keys have disappeared, the owners are nowhere to be seen, and all the doors are locked. Even though it's a few weeks early, Victoria knows the contractions are starting. And there's no way out…

A riveting psychological thriller for fans of Ruth Ware and Lucy Foley, The Guest House will keep readers on the edge of their seats.

ROBIN MORGAN-BENTLEY is an Editorial Manager at Audible. He runs the Audible Sessions podcast and has interviewed multiple authors including Clare Mackintosh, Ian Rankin, and Anthony Horowitz.
